A high-contrast serif with sharp, tapering hairlines and bold verticals, built around conspicuous stencil-like breaks that interrupt stems and bowls with crisp bridges. Serifs are pointed and wedge-like, and many curves show intentional cut-ins that create a faceted, carved rhythm rather than smooth continuous contours. Uppercase forms feel stately and structured, while the lowercase has compact, dark shapes and distinctive gaps that emphasize the stencil construction. Numerals follow the same logic, with strong vertical stress and deliberate interruptions that keep the set visually cohesive.

Best suited to display typography where contrast and stencil texture can be appreciated—headlines, magazine and book covers, fashion or cultural posters, brand marks, and premium packaging. It can also work for short pull quotes or section headers when you want a classic serif voice with a sharper, more contemporary edge.

The overall tone is dramatic and fashion-forward, mixing classic editorial elegance with a slightly industrial, cut-out edge. The pronounced contrast and intentional breaks give it a theatrical, poster-ready presence that reads as both refined and assertive.

Likely designed to fuse a high-fashion, Didone-like contrast with a stencil construction that adds attitude, texture, and instant recognizability. The goal appears to be strong visual impact and a memorable silhouette while maintaining an overall serif sophistication.

The stencil bridges are integrated as design features rather than purely functional cuts, producing a consistent pattern of negative-space notches across the alphabet. The heavy–thin modulation makes the type feel punchy at display sizes, with the broken strokes adding texture and a distinctive silhouette.
